Calahonda enjoys a Mediterranean climate, with average temperatures ranging between 12°C and 26°C throughout the year. The region historically records approximately 3,889 hours of sunshine annually, contributing to an extended swimming season of around five months when water temperatures consistently reach or exceed 20°C. The average annual temperature is recorded at 18.6°C. The property is located at an elevation of 58 metres above sea level, and the slope towards the nearest beach is a moderate 5.1%. This elevation and moderate slope suggest a generally comfortable environment without extreme geographical challenges.

| Month | Avg. Temperature | Rainfall |
|---|---|---|
| January | 12.1°C | 69 mm |
| February | 12.3°C | 69 mm |
| March | 14.2°C | 54 mm |
| April | 16.0°C | 33 mm |
| May | 18.0°C | 28 mm |
| June | 21.9°C | 5 mm |
| July | 25.3°C | 1 mm |
| August | 25.8°C | 2 mm |
| September | 22.7°C | 9 mm |
| October | 19.1°C | 56 mm |
| November | 15.3°C | 84 mm |
| December | 12.8°C | 79 mm |
